45 students improved their digital marketing and information security skills

On August 19, in Sa Pa ward, the Provincial Women's Union coordinated with the Vietnam Women Entrepreneurs Council under the Executive Committee of the Vietnam Confederation of Commerce and Industry (VCCI) to organize a training course on "Improving digital marketing skills and information security for small and medium-sized enterprises owned by women".

The training course was attended by 45 trainees who are female entrepreneurs, business owners and business households in the tourism and service sector.

During the course, students are equipped with knowledge, practical experience, and skills in using online marketing tools to effectively reach customers, while at the same time, raising awareness and skills in information security, ensuring sustainable development for businesses.

The training course is an activity within the framework of the project "Improving competitiveness for women-owned enterprises in the digital economy " implemented by the Vietnam Women Entrepreneurs Council in collaboration with the Asia Foundation in Vietnam in Lao Cai province.

Through this activity, we contribute to equipping Lao Cai women with necessary knowledge and skills in the digital transformation process, improving market integration capacity; supporting women to start and develop businesses.
